What Exactly Is Emergency Roof Repair?
Let’s clear up a common question: what is emergency roof repair? It’s not the full roof replacement you might schedule for next month. Emergency repair is all about fast stabilization. The goal is to stop the immediate damage—to “stop the bleeding,” so to speak. This usually involves techniques like roof tarping, where we secure heavy-duty tarps over damaged sections to keep out rain, snow, and wind. It’s a temporary shield that protects your home’s interior and structure until we can schedule the permanent repairs. Think of it like putting a bandage on a cut before you can get stitches. This quick response can save you thousands of dollars in water damage to drywall, insulation, and your personal belongings.
Is This a Real Roofing Emergency?
Not every roof issue needs a 2 a.m. phone call. So, what is a roofing emergency? A true emergency is any situation where water is actively entering your living space, or there is a serious threat to your home’s structure or safety.
- Call us immediately (any time, day or night): If you have water pouring through your ceiling, if a large section of shingles is missing after a windstorm, or if a tree limb has punctured your roof. How Brown Township’s Climate Wears on Your Roof
Our local weather here in Indiana directly impacts your roof’s lifespan. We get hot, humid summers that can bake asphalt shingles, followed by cold winters with freeze-thaw cycles. This constant expansion and contraction can weaken materials over time. In neighborhoods with older homes, like those near the township park, original wood shingle roofs are especially vulnerable to this moisture cycling. The heavy snowfalls we sometimes get can also lead to ice dams along your eaves, which force water back up under your shingles and into your attic. Knowing these local risks helps us quickly diagnose common problems when we arrive for an emergency call.

Your Safety-First Checklist While You Wait
Your safety is the number one priority. Here’s what to do after you call us at (888) 509-1520.
DO:
- Move furniture and valuables away from the leak.
- Place buckets or bins to catch water.
- If safe to do so, poke a small hole in the sagging ceiling bulge to let water drain and prevent a larger collapse.
- Take photos of the damage inside and out (from the ground) for insurance.
DO NOT:
- Do not climb onto a damaged or wet roof. This is extremely dangerous. Leave the climbing to our trained, equipped pros.
- Do not touch any sagging ceiling areas that may be electrically charged from wet wiring.
- Do not attempt permanent repairs yourself.
